aic7xxx driver problem
Christina McAghon
cmcaghon at sungardsct.com
Thu Jan 6 13:47:32 PST 2005
Hello,
I have recently been having problems with the aic7xxx driver on two of my
Redhat machines, both used for tape backups. We use Veritas Netbackup,
and have been seen strange media/tape errors, with the following
corresponding errors in the messages log (these are just some examples
that have accumulated over the past few weeks).
kernel: st1: Error with sense data: Info fld=0x0, Current st09:01: sense
key Medium Error
kernel: st1: Error with sense data: Current st09:01: sense key Aborted
Command
kernel: st1: Error on write filemark.
I tried writing and reading some tars using the tape drives, and I see
this in messages when I attempt to rewind a tape (using the mt -f rewind
command) on the drives. This particular machine is running 2.1 AS, but it
happens with 3.0 ES as well.
Any help would be greatly appreciated!
Thanks.
Jan 6 16:42:31 malbac3 kernel: scsi3:0:6:0: Attempting to queue an ABORT
message
Jan 6 16:42:31 malbac3 kernel: CDB: 0x0 0x0 0x0 0x0 0x0 0x0
Jan 6 16:42:31 malbac3 kernel: scsi3: At time of recovery, card was not
paused
Jan 6 16:42:31 malbac3 kernel: >>>>>>>>>>>>>>>>>> Dump Card State Begins
<<<<<<<<<<<<<<<<<
Jan 6 16:42:31 malbac3 kernel: scsi3: Dumping Card State in Command
phase, at SEQADDR 0x16b
Jan 6 16:42:31 malbac3 kernel: Card was paused
Jan 6 16:42:31 malbac3 kernel: ACCUM = 0x80, SINDEX = 0xa0, DINDEX =
0xe4, ARG_2 = 0x1
Jan 6 16:42:31 malbac3 kernel: HCNT = 0x0 SCBPTR = 0x0
Jan 6 16:42:31 malbac3 kernel: SCSIPHASE[0x0] SCSISIGI[0x84]:(BSYI|CDI)
ERROR[0x0]
Jan 6 16:42:31 malbac3 kernel: SCSIBUSL[0xc0] LASTPHASE[0x80]:(CDI)
SCSISEQ[0x12]:(ENAUTOATNP|ENRSELI)
Jan 6 16:42:31 malbac3 kernel: SBLKCTL[0xa]:(SELWIDE|SELBUSB)
SCSIRATE[0x93]:(SINGLE_EDGE|WIDEXFER)
Jan 6 16:42:31 malbac3 kernel: SEQCTL[0x10]:(FASTMODE) SEQ_FLAGS[0x0]
SSTAT0[0x7]:(DMADONE|SPIORDY|SDONE)
Jan 6 16:42:31 malbac3 kernel: SSTAT1[0x0] SSTAT2[0x0] SSTAT3[0x0]
SIMODE0[0x8]:(ENSWRAP)
Jan 6 16:42:31 malbac3 kernel:
SIMODE1[0xac]:(ENSCSIPERR|ENBUSFREE|ENSCSIRST|ENSELTIMO)
Jan 6 16:42:31 malbac3 kernel: SXFRCTL0[0x88]:(SPIOEN|DFON)
DFCNTRL[0x4]:(DIRECTION)
Jan 6 16:42:31 malbac3 kernel:
DFSTATUS[0x89]:(FIFOEMP|HDONE|PRELOAD_AVAIL)
Jan 6 16:42:31 malbac3 kernel: STACK: 0x34 0xe1 0x163 0x178
Jan 6 16:42:31 malbac3 kernel: SCB count = 6
Jan 6 16:42:31 malbac3 kernel: Kernel NEXTQSCB = 5
Jan 6 16:42:31 malbac3 kernel: Card NEXTQSCB = 5
Jan 6 16:42:31 malbac3 kernel: QINFIFO entries:
Jan 6 16:42:31 malbac3 kernel: Waiting Queue entries:
Jan 6 16:42:31 malbac3 kernel: Disconnected Queue entries:
Jan 6 16:42:31 malbac3 kernel: QOUTFIFO entries:
Jan 6 16:42:31 malbac3 kernel: Sequencer Free SCB List: 1 2 3 4 5 6 7 8 9
10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31
Jan 6 16:42:31 malbac3 kernel: Sequencer SCB Info:
Jan 6 16:42:31 malbac3 kernel: 0 SCB_CONTROL[0x40]:(DISCENB)
SCB_SCSIID[0x67] SCB_LUN[0x0]
Jan 6 16:42:31 malbac3 kernel: SCB_TAG[0x4]
Jan 6 16:42:31 malbac3 kernel: 1 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 2 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 3 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 4 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 5 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 6 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 7 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 8 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 9 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 10 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 11 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 12 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 13 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 14 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 15 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 16 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 17 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 18 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 19 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 20 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 21 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 22 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 23 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 24 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 25 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 26 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 27 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 28 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 29 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 30 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: 31 SCB_CONTROL[0x0]
SCB_SCSIID[0xff]:(TWIN_CHNLB|OID|TWIN_TID)
Jan 6 16:42:31 malbac3 kernel: SCB_LUN[0xff]:(SCB_XFERLEN_ODD|LID)
SCB_TAG[0xff]
Jan 6 16:42:31 malbac3 kernel: Pending list:
Jan 6 16:42:31 malbac3 kernel: 4 SCB_CONTROL[0x40]:(DISCENB)
SCB_SCSIID[0x67] SCB_LUN[0x0]
Jan 6 16:42:31 malbac3 kernel: Kernel Free SCB list: 3 2 1 0
Jan 6 16:42:31 malbac3 kernel: Untagged Q(6): 4
Jan 6 16:42:31 malbac3 kernel: DevQ(0:6:0): 0 waiting
Jan 6 16:42:31 malbac3 kernel:
Jan 6 16:42:31 malbac3 kernel: <<<<<<<<<<<<<<<<< Dump Card State Ends
>>>>>>>>>>>>>>>>>>
Jan 6 16:42:31 malbac3 kernel: scsi3:0:6:0: Device is active, asserting
ATN
Jan 6 16:42:31 malbac3 kernel: Recovery code sleeping
Jan 6 16:42:31 malbac3 kernel: (scsi3:A:6:0): Abort Message Sent
Jan 6 16:42:31 malbac3 kernel: (scsi3:A:6:0): SCB 4 - Abort Completed.
Jan 6 16:42:31 malbac3 kernel: Recovery SCB completes
Jan 6 16:42:31 malbac3 kernel: Recovery code awake
Jan 6 16:42:31 malbac3 kernel: aic7xxx_abort returns 0x2002
More information about the aic7xxx
mailing list